Active Real Estate Investing Strategies

Buy and Hold

When an investor purchases real estate and sits on it for a long time, it is considered a Buy and Hold investment. Their investment return assessment involves renting that investment asset while they retain it to improve their returns.

At any time in the future, the property can be sold if cash is needed for other investments, or if the resale market is exceptionally strong.

Price to rent ratio

The price to rent ratio (p/r) equals the median real property price divided by the yearly median gross rent. A low p/r tells you that higher rents can be charged. This will allow your investment to pay itself off in a sensible time. Nonetheless, if p/r ratios are unreasonably low, rental rates may be higher than mortgage loan payments for similar housing. You could give up renters to the home buying market that will leave you with vacant investment properties. Nonetheless, lower p/r indicators are generally more preferred than high ratios.

Long Term Rental (BRRRR)

The acronym BRRRR is a description of a long-term rental strategy — Buy, Rehab, Rent, Refinance, Repeat. This is a plan to expand your investment portfolio rather than purchase a single investment property. It is critical that you are qualified to obtain a “cash-out” refinance for the strategy to work.

When you are done with refurbishing the home, its value should be more than your complete acquisition and fix-up expenses. The home is refinanced using the ARV and the difference, or equity, comes to you in cash. This capital is reinvested into the next asset, and so on. You add appreciating investment assets to your balance sheet and lease revenue to your cash flow.

Short Term Rentals

A short-term rental is a furnished apartment or house where a tenant resides for shorter than 30 days. Short-term rentals charge more rent a night than in long-term rental business. With renters coming and going, short-term rentals have to be repaired and sanitized on a regular basis.

Short-term rentals are popular with clients travelling for work who are in the region for several days, people who are relocating and need transient housing, and tourists. Ordinary property owners can rent their houses or condominiums on a short-term basis through portals like AirBnB and VRBO. Short-Term Rental Cash-on-Cash Return

To understand if you should invest your money in a particular property or location, compute the cash-on-cash return. Take your expected Net Operating Income (NOI) and divide it by the cash amount you’re ready to invest. The answer is a percentage. If a project is lucrative enough to repay the capital spent promptly, you will receive a high percentage. If you get financing for part of the investment and use less of your own funds, you will get a higher cash-on-cash return.

Average Short-Term Rental Capitalization (Cap) Rates

One metric illustrates the market value of an investment property as a return-yielding asset — average short-term rental capitalization (cap) rate. An investment property that has a high cap rate and charges average market rental prices has a good value. When investment real estate properties in a location have low cap rates, they usually will cost more. The cap rate is determined by dividing the Net Operating Income (NOI) by the purchase price or market value. This gives you a ratio that is the year-over-year return, or cap rate.

Fix and Flip

The fix and flip strategy means acquiring a property that requires improvements or renovation, creating additional value by enhancing the property, and then liquidating it for a higher market price. Your evaluation of rehab spendings has to be correct, and you should be capable of acquiring the property below market value.

Examine the values so that you are aware of the accurate After Repair Value (ARV). Locate a market with a low average Days On Market (DOM) indicator. As a ”rehabber”, you’ll want to liquidate the fixed-up home immediately so you can avoid carrying ongoing costs that will lessen your profits.

Wholesaling

Wholesaling is a real estate investment strategy that entails scouting out homes that are interesting to real estate investors and putting them under a purchase contract. When an investor who wants the residential property is spotted, the sale and purchase agreement is assigned to the buyer for a fee. The owner sells the property under contract to the investor instead of the wholesaler. The real estate wholesaler does not liquidate the residential property — they sell the rights to purchase it.

Mortgage Note Investing

Purchasing mortgage notes (loans) pays off when the note can be acquired for less than the face value. By doing this, you become the lender to the original lender’s client.

When a loan is being paid as agreed, it is thought of as a performing note. They earn you long-term passive income. Investors also obtain non-performing mortgage notes that the investors either restructure to assist the client or foreclose on to get the property below actual worth.

Foreclosure Laws

Successful mortgage note investors are thoroughly knowledgeable about their state’s laws for foreclosure. Are you faced with a Deed of Trust or a mortgage? When using a mortgage, a court will have to agree to a foreclosure. Note owners don’t have to have the court’s agreement with a Deed of Trust.

Property Values

The more equity that a homeowner has in their property, the better it is for their mortgage loan holder. If the value is not much more than the loan amount, and the lender has to foreclose, the collateral might not realize enough to repay the lender. As mortgage loan payments reduce the amount owed, and the value of the property goes up, the homeowner’s equity goes up too.

Property Taxes

Escrows for property taxes are usually paid to the mortgage lender along with the loan payment. This way, the mortgage lender makes certain that the property taxes are paid when payable. If the borrower stops performing, unless the loan owner remits the taxes, they won’t be paid on time. When taxes are past due, the government’s lien supersedes all other liens to the front of the line and is taken care of first.

If an area has a history of increasing tax rates, the total home payments in that municipality are regularly increasing. This makes it complicated for financially weak homeowners to meet their obligations, and the loan could become delinquent.

Passive Real Estate Investing Strategies

Syndications

In real estate, a syndication is a collection of investors who merge their money and talents to buy real estate assets for investment. One individual arranges the investment and recruits the others to invest.

The person who puts the components together is the Sponsor, frequently called the Syndicator. The sponsor is in charge of conducting the acquisition or construction and generating revenue. The Sponsor handles all company matters including the distribution of income.

The members in a syndication invest passively. They are promised a preferred part of any net revenues after the purchase or development conclusion. But only the manager(s) of the syndicate can oversee the operation of the company.

Ownership Interest

All partners hold an ownership percentage in the partnership. Everyone who injects capital into the company should expect to own more of the partnership than partners who don’t.

When you are placing money into the project, expect priority treatment when profits are distributed — this increases your returns. The percentage of the capital invested (preferred return) is paid to the cash investors from the income, if any. All the members are then given the remaining profits calculated by their portion of ownership.

When partnership assets are sold, profits, if any, are given to the participants. The total return on an investment like this can really increase when asset sale net proceeds are combined with the annual income from a profitable project. The company’s operating agreement explains the ownership structure and the way participants are treated financially.

REITs

Some real estate investment businesses are formed as trusts termed Real Estate Investment Trusts or REITs. REITs are created to permit everyday investors to invest in properties. Shares in REITs are not too costly to the majority of investors.

Investing in a REIT is considered passive investing. REITs manage investors’ exposure with a diversified collection of real estate. Investors can unload their REIT shares anytime they want. One thing you cannot do with REIT shares is to select the investment real estate properties. You are restricted to the REIT’s portfolio of real estate properties for investment.

Real Estate Investment Funds

Real estate investment funds are basically mutual funds concentrating on real estate firms, including REITs. The investment real estate properties are not possessed by the fund — they are held by the firms in which the fund invests. This is an additional method for passive investors to spread their portfolio with real estate without the high initial investment or risks. Fund members may not receive ordinary distributions the way that REIT members do. The benefit to you is created by appreciation in the worth of the stock.

Investors can choose a fund that focuses on specific categories of the real estate business but not specific locations for each property investment. As passive investors, fund members are content to allow the management team of the fund determine all investment determinations.
